Forever Family

Well Internetz, it has been just over a week since the girls moved into our home and our lives.

It has been exciting, exhilarating and exhausting.

I won't pretend that it has been all sunny days. We have had our moments and more than once I have cried in the bathroom wondering if I could do this.

The girls, especially our youngest, are testing us right now to see how much they can get away with and perhaps, more importantly, if we'll still love them when they do.

On Monday we had our seven day visit with our worker and afterwards we went out for dinner as a family. Irish Boy and I arranged to have this cake for dessert since it was a special day.


This is it, Internetz. The good, the bad, the ugly - all of it. We are a Family Forever.


PS - The cake was even better than it looked!
